    Will I be able to do this from my mac? or do I need a Windows?
    You will need to use Windows.

    However if you have a MAC then it is possible to run Windows OS using Apple's built in utility BootCamp. BootCamp allows you to partition your MAC hard drive to run Windows OS. I load my leaks this way without any issues at all.

    If you are not familiar with the BootCamp utility feature of MAC OS then I suggest you download the leak you want/need, then transfer it to a flash drive and load the leak using a friend's computer using Windows OS.

    Alternatively you could commission, buy or otherwise obtain a discarded older Windows based laptop as your leak loader. You will be back for more leaks once you try it.

    I have a Z30 for over 2 months now, and am glad i bought this phone over an iPhone or a droid device.

    OS is very intuitive to use and smooth in experience. Message system and its integration with other programmes on the phone is impressive. I have my corporate email (BES10) on this phone in addition to 4 personal email accounts, 1 twitter, BBM, and LinkedIn accounts setup. The Hub integrates all these accounts so well, i can't think of using any other messaging system. Hub is simply superb.

    And oh, my phone is constantly syncing (due to corporate email on active sync) despite which i get a battery time of between 15 to 20 hours on a single charge. To put things in perspective, i get about 250 to 300 emails a day, countless BBM usage, have couple of hours of calls, an hour of online music streaming routine. Before i transitioned my corporate email on Z30, i used to get 30 to 36 hours of battery life on a single charge. So depending on how you plan to use your phone, this is broadly the reference range for you.

    Phone has been trouble free except for 1 instance about a week post purchase. It suddenly bricked and restarted after 5 minutes. My BB Id stopped working and hence couldn't update existing apps nor download new ones. Everything else worked fine including already installed apps. Did a security wipe, which solved the problem. Never had any issues since then. This is an issue i've noticed a few owners report. So be prepared to do a security wipe (very simple 5 to 7 minute process).

    Screen is beautiful to look at. Quality of construction is top notch. This device oozes quality. With 170gm weight, it feels solidly built and a joy to hold in your hand.

    Keyboard is the best out there. It keep learning your language and grammar usage which makes it an effortless experience.

    Speakers are the best out there. Apart from HTC one, no other device will come even close to the quality of sound and loudness.

    Coming from iPhone you may miss the access to selection of apps, but you'll realise that this phone is less reliant on apps to get the job done! And yes, its browser is excellent, so a lot of apps become irrelevant. Of course, you'll struggle to get the latest games on this OS, but if you care about efficiency in messaging and help in improving your productivity on a mobile device, Z30 beats every other phone hands down.

    I've stopped using my iPad for most things except for reading some of the magazines and newspapers i subscribe to and an odd game. Having said that, BB10 has some catch up to do on apps front but it has come a long way. I have >75% of what i need in tems of apps. Additionally, With OS 10.2.1 on the horizon, you'll be able to directly download most android apps from Google Play store on your phone. net net, even on the apps front, you'll be fine in coming weeks (based on the latest rumour of a Jan end roll out).
